Read MoreResponsible zinc recycling. The Recytech process recycles electric arc furnace dusts and zinc residues to extract zinc. The Waelz process consists in separating the zinc from the other elements contained in these residues by pyrometallurgy at more than 1200 ° C, thanks to its rotary kiln of 50 m long operating in continuous fire.
Read More2013-11-8 · 6.1 Process Overview 6.1.1 Lead and Zinc Ore Mining Lead and zinc ore is nearly always mined below the surface of the ground. Some veins of ore lie as deep as several thousand feet but most deposits lie close to the surface. Lead and zinc ore is mined almost exclusively in underground operations, though a few surface operations do exist.

Read MoreThe formation process of ZER is as follows; zinc is first extracted with acid solution in hydrometallurgical zinc production facilities. Following the solid-liquid filtration, solid extraction residue containing various non-leaching heavy metals such as Zn, Pb, Cr and Mn is formed together with the pregnant Zn solution.

Read MoreThe major processes currently used in the world to smelt zinc include the blast furnace process, ISP, electrolytic and electrothermic (St. Joseph Mineral Company), and vertical retort. Horizontal retort is not commonly used anymore ( Sinclair, 2005 ). Fig. 3.7 presents the major steps of the extraction of zinc.
